WHAT IS IT? Vehicle miles of travel (or VMT) is the measure of the sum total of all vehicle travel in miles over a transportation system and is used to compare the efficiency of alternative transportation networks. VMT is often used to assess the level of traffic congestion over a set period of time VMT per day or VMT per year. VMT is often used as a surrogate for air quality however changes in fuel economy (miles per gallon) has reduced over all emissions.
